Tornado Warning
National Weather Service Norman OK
724 PM CDT Sat May 25 2024

The National Weather Service in Norman has issued a

* Tornado Warning for...
  Love County in southern Oklahoma...
  South central Carter County in southern Oklahoma...

* Until 815 PM CDT.

* At 724 PM CDT, a severe thunderstorm capable of producing a tornado
  was located near Leon, moving east at 25 mph.

  HAZARD...Tornado and golf ball size hail.

  SOURCE...Radar indicated rotation.

  IMPACT...Flying debris will be dangerous to those caught without
           shelter. Mobile homes will be damaged or destroyed.
           Damage to roofs, windows, and vehicles will occur.  Tree
           damage is likely.

* Locations impacted include...
  Ardmore, Marietta, Leon, Overbrook, Rubottom, Lake Murray,
  Burneyville, Lake Texoma, and Courtney.

This includes Interstate 35 between mile markers 8 and 27.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

TAKE COVER NOW! Move to a storm shelter, safe room or an interior
room on the lowest floor of a sturdy building. Avoid windows. If you
are outdoors, in a mobile home, or in a vehicle, move to the closest
substantial shelter and protect yourself from flying debris.
